Riewoldt booted five goals in the Tigers’ 70-point victory over the Western Bulldogs at the MCG yesterday (Sunday) to take his 2012 season’s tally to 54, with three home-and-away rounds remaining.
The 23-year-old, who won the competition’s Coleman Medal in 2010 with 78 goals and followed up with 62 last year, is currently second on the league’s goalkicking table, behind Fremantle captain Matthew Pavlich, who has 57.

The other Richmond players, who have achieved the 50-goal feat three years in-a-row, are Jack Titus, Dick Harris, Michael Roach and Kevin Bartlett.
Titus, in fact, accomplished the milestone twice - scoring 50-goals plus in five
successive seasons, from 1934-38, and completing a hat-trick of half-centuries from 1940-42.
The full list of Tiger players to reach the 50-goal milestone in three consecutive years is:
JACK TITUS
1934: 80 goals
1935: 83 goals
1936: 83 goals
1937: 65 goals
1938: 72 goals
JACK TITUS
1940: 100 goals
1941: 87 goals
1942: 67 goals
DICK HARRIS
1942: 63 goals
1943: 63 goals
1944: 63 goals
MICHAEL ROACH
1979: 90 goals
1980: 112 goals
1981: 86 goals
KEVIN BARTLETT
1980: 84 goals
1981: 58 goals
1982: 58 goals
JACK RIEWOLDT
2010: 78 goals
2011: 62 goals
2012: 54 goals (after Round 20)
